I had to move my gauges due to the custom tree and fairing that I installed. This ended up causing a sharp bend up near the speedo and the cable inside snapped. I figure that a 6" longer cable should allow me to re-route it so that it does not have that stress on it. Does anyone know if a longer cable from another bike will work or do I need to have one fabricated? |

You should be able to go to any good bike shop with your cable, measure it, and order another one in a +6" length (or whatever the final length needs to be). That's probably more accurate than "I need one from a Bike X" and having it be "close". |
